A Distance too Grand by Regina Scott takes readers to the grandeur of the Grand Canyon before it was a protected or navigable place. An accomplished photographer in her own right, Meg Pero is determined to take over her late father’s photography business. First order of business, fulfill a contract joining her to an Army survey team. The problem? Her almost-fiance is leading the team.
